Position Summary:

 

As the Revenue Specialist you will play a pivotal role supporting the Director of Revenue Management in optimizing revenue and profitability for our hotel. You will work directly with the Director of Revenue Management and Reservations Manager.  To support the Director of Revenue, you will manage inventory maintenance, reporting, data collection, and market analysis.  To support the Reservations Manager, you will assist in Group Reservation Management to include inventory block management, reservation entry, promotions and customer engagement.    This position requires a deep understanding of Hilton systems to include GRO (Ideas Revenue Management System), OnQ Rates & Inventory, and Property Management Systems (OnQ PM or PEP).  This position also requires strong skills in Office applications with proficiency in Excel.   The role will focus on four (4) major areas: System Optimization, Reporting/Analysis, Group Reservation Management and collaboration with hotel teams.

 

System Optimization

  • Manage room inventory allocation and availability across various distribution channels.
  • Maintain and optimize the CRS (Central Reservation System) to ensure accurate and up-to-date inventory and rate availability.
  • Management of Passkey System to utilize marketing and promotional offers to group customers.

 

 Reporting and Analysis:

  • Generate reports for Director of Revenue to evaluate the effectiveness of revenue management strategies and Market intelligence.
  • Complete weekly reporting for Revenue Strategy Meetings and Senior Leadership.
  • Assist with the preparation of the annual room revenue budget and business plans.

 

Group Reservation Management:

  • Assist Reservations Manager with entry and management of group rooming lists.
  • Maintain group block inventory management to ensure availability optimization for revenue goals.
  • Assist in entry of new Group Inventory, update systems to include OnQ R&I, Passkey, OnQ PM/PEP.
  • Maintain group block management accuracy between sales system (Delphi), OnQ R&I, Passkey, and OnQ PM/PEP.

About Schulte Hospitality Group

Schulte Hospitality Group is a premier hospitality management and development company, overseeing a global portfolio of more than 240 hotels, restaurants, and other related hospitality ventures with a team of over 10,000 team members. Founded in 1999 by generations of passionate hoteliers, Schulte is one of the industry's most respected full-service operators, with a diverse portfolio spanning leading brands like Marriott, Hilton, IHG, Hyatt, and Graduate Hotels, as well as distinctive luxury, boutique, and independent resorts. Headquartered in Louisville, KY and with an office in London, Schulte is known for providing high-touch client service, delivering data-driven top line and bottom-line results to owners, and developing leaders on property teams.
